Installing Automobility: Emerging Politics of Mobility and Streets in Indian …
Comment Share
Gopakumar, Govind,

Automobiles and their associated infrastructures, deeply embedded in Western cities, have become a rapidly growing presence in the mega-cities of the Global South. Streets, once crowded with pedestrians, pushcarts, vendors, and bicyclists, are now choked with motor vehicles, many of them private automobiles. Bridging the Seas: The Rise of Naval Architecture in the Industrial Age, 1800…
Comment Share
Ferreiro, Larrie D.

In the 1800s, shipbuilding moved from sail and wood to steam, iron, and steel. The competitive pressure to achieve more predictable ocean transportation drove the industrialization of shipbuilding, as shipowners demanded ships that enabled tighter scheduling, improved performance, and safe delivery of cargoes.
